We signed up with Future-Nine years and years ago (2008?). They were great. Nitzan was responsive and everything worked the way it should. In the last half a decade, they've gone from great to non-existent. No replies to support requests. No replies to sales requests. I don't even know if anyone there is still alive and running things or if it's just running on its own until it finally dies. Sad, but these days, I couldn't recommend them. Asleep at the wheel.

I used future nine for more than five years. At the beginning, their service and price are pretty good. But recently, I noticed that there is a lot of small amount charge deducted from my account. For example, I deposit $15 in my account, after one week, there is only $14.3 left on my account. I sent email asked the reason and there is no response from them. I could not find the explanation for these charge in the invoice. And from the invoice, you could not find these deduction. My friends also complained that sometime when they call me, they received a voice message told them the call could not go through. They have to call my cell phone and found there is no ring in my home phone. There is no response from their customer support after I sent email to them ask the reason. Finally, I decided to cancel the service from future nine after being their customer for more than 5 years. I received a message from them and told me there is $15 cancellation fee and the remain balance in my account is nonrefundable. After I canceled the service, I still received the billing that charge for the future service.
